Got a quick question I am hoping someone can give me a quick answer on. I'm from Australia and we use PRI ISDN30 (E1) on a number of or Trixbox systems that we have in our various offices. On the server side we use Digium TE121 cards - that's all cool and it works well.
We about to roll out a new server in our London office for which I am heading over to do the setup. We have just had BT come and install the new PRI lines and the network termination device they have installed is very different to what our telcos do here.
On the front it is labeled as a "NTE51D" but I can find very little info about these devices on the web - here are some pics:

So just because I am unfamiliar with this device I was wondering if anyone else has done an install with these before? I notice on the back that it has both a coax and RJ45 socket.
Is that RJ45 socket our E1 connection? What is the coax used for? Can we just plug our Digium card in our server into the RJ45 and configure the card and all should be good?
